quixdraw wrote:
Been thinking about one of these, actually the less expensive model. Any comments on the lens? Weight, ease of use, quirks, etc.? -- Results look great!

I bought the Sport because of the better build and dock system. Also Sport was in stock but not the Contemporary. Weight was no problem being I always use a gimbal. Quality of the pictures should be the same on the Contemporary. Check the focus, mine was perfect.
